This humpback whale would like to travel around the world, visiting and being photographed at financial institutions everywhere. Banks, brokerage house, and your financial advisor's office are all perfect examples of places the whale would like to visit. Eventually, it would be good to have the whale back at Green Retirement, Inc.

This whale has been the mascot of Pacific Life Insurance Company since 1997. In that it does not have a name and because I am a huge Bond fan, I decided to name the whale, "Banco". In the original Ian Fleming Bond books, Bond is frequently seen playing a card game called "baccarat". When a player says "Banco", it means that player is betting or matching the amount the bank is betting. In essence, the player is stating that his or her cards are equal or better than the bank's cards...or is the player bluffing?
